Transaction c889055539aa580161dcd49f356df0eb72f6e9f222bfdaf7007031ea0d677c57
1 Input
1 Output
-
c889055539aa580161dcd49f356df0eb72f6e9f222bfdaf7007031ea0d677c57:0
- value
- 368709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5630883b8217e2868913c6ed3bfe32c235235670 OP_EQUAL
- address
- 39YkB7brWmbueb35vz8jPPioXcLVhJYU3o